Ramadan 2026 drama map: Full guide to season’s 39 series, where to watch them

2026-02-18 - 18:53

With Ramadan 2026 underway, this year’s drama season has emerged as one of the most diverse and competitive in recent memory. A total of 39 series are competing across major satellite channels and streaming platforms, offering audiences a rich mix of thrillers, social dramas, comedies, romantic narratives, and supernatural sagas. This season stands out for two defining trends: a visible generational clash between established stars and younger leads, and a strong female presence anchoring several high-profile productions. At the same time, the continued balance between 30-episode traditional formats and tightly structured 15-episode series reflects a maturing market increasingly focused on pacing and narrative discipline. Below is a comprehensive guide to the confirmed Ramadan 2026 dramas, including their creative teams and broadcast platforms. 30-episode series Ras Al-Afaa Starring:Amir Karara, Sherif Mounir Written by:Hany Sarhan Directed by:Mohamed Bakir Watch on:ON channels, WATCH IT A national thriller centred on security forces confronting complex threats, marking another high-stakes collaboration for Karara. Efrag Starring:Amr Saad, Tara Emad Written by:Ahmed Helba, Mohamed Fawzy, Ahmed Bakr Directed by:Ahmed Khaled Mousa Watch on:MBC Masr, MBC Iraq, MBC1, Shahid A socially driven drama exploring injustice and personal resilience. Ali Klay Starring:Ahmed El-Awady, Dorra Written by:Mahmoud Hamdan Directed by:Mohamed Abdel Salam Watch on:DMC, Abu Dhabi, WATCH IT A sports-themed drama following the turbulent life of a professional boxer. Al-Maddah 6: Legend of the End Starring:Hamada Helal, Fathy Abdel Wahab Written by:Amin Gamal, Waleed Abou El-Magd Directed by:Ahmed Samir Farag Watch on:MBC Masr, Shahid The concluding chapter of the long-running supernatural franchise. Awlad El-Raaey Starring:Majed El-Masry, Amel Bouchoucha Written by:Rimon Magar Directed by:Mahmoud Kamel Watch on:DMC, CBC, Abu Dhabi, WATCH IT A social drama marking a major leading role for the veteran actor. El King Starring:Mohamed Adel Imam, Mirna Gamil Written by:Mohamed Salah El-Azab Directed by:Sherine Adel Watch on:MBC Masr, MBC5, Shahid An action drama that places an ordinary man at the centre of an international crisis. Fakhr El-Delta Starring:Ahmed Ramzy, Tara Aboud Written by:Abdel Rahman Gawish Directed by:Hady Basyouni Watch on:DMC, Al-Hayat, WATCH IT A comedic social tale about ambition and identity between rural and urban worlds. Darsh Starring:Mostafa Shaaban, Sahar El-Sayegh Written by:Mahmoud Haggag Directed by:Ahmed Khaled Amin Watch on:ON channels, WATCH IT A family-centred drama examining memory, secrets and fractured relationships. Fan Al-Harb Starring:Youssef El-Sherif, Reem Mostafa Written by:Amr Samir Atef Directed by:Mahmoud Abdeltawab Watch on:CBC, WATCH IT, Yango Play A suspense-driven narrative about reclaiming justice and confronting hidden enemies. We Nensa Elly Kan Starring:Yasmine Abdel Aziz, Karim Fahmy Written by:Amr Mahmoud Yassin Directed by:Mahmoud El-Khibry Watch on:MBC Masr, Shahid A romance-action drama blending emotional tension with suspense. Ala Qad El-Hob Starring:Nelly Karim, Sherif Salama Written by:Mostafa Gamal Hesham Directed by:Khaled Said Watch on:CBC, WATCH IT A romantic social drama exploring love and family responsibilities. Rouge Eswed Starring:Rania Youssef, Dalia Mostafa Written by:Ayman Selim Directed by:Mohamed Abdelrahman Hamaky Watch on:Al-Nahar, Al-Mehwar A female-driven social drama following a number of stories inspired by true events related to women facing real problems in their marital and family lives. El-Bakht Starring:Abeer Sabry, Ahmed Wafik Written by:Hossam Mousa Directed by:Moataz Hossam Watch on:Al-Mehwar, Abu Dhabi A socially layered drama examining fate and consequence. 15-episode series Sohab Al-Ard Starring:Menna Shalaby, Eyad Nassar Written by:Ammar Sabry Directed by:Peter Mimi Watch on:Al-Hayat, DMC, WATCH IT A war-themed human drama focusing on resilience and sacrifice. Kan Yama Kan Starring:Maged El Kedwany, Youssra El-Lozy Written by:Sherine Diab Directed by:Karim El Adl Watch on:DMC, Yango Play A family-centred drama about life changes after a divorce. Hekayet Narges Starring:Reham Abdel Ghafour, Hamza Al-Ayli Written by:Ammar Sabry Directed by:Samah Alaa Watch on:Al-Hayat, WATCH IT A female-driven social drama centred on resilience and reinvention. Forsa Akhira Starring:Mahmoud Hemeida, Tarek Lotfy Written by:Mahmoud Ezzat Directed by:Ahmed Adel Salama Watch on:DMC, WATCH IT A tightly woven thriller about second chances and moral dilemmas. Aard W Talab Starring:Salma Abu Deif, Aly Sobhy Written by:Mahmoud Ezzat Directed by:Amr Moussa Watch on:ON, WATCH IT A socially reflective drama examining economic pressures and ambition. Sawa Sawa Starring:Ahmed Malek, Huda El-Mufti Written by:Mohab Tarek Directed by:Essam Abdel Hamid Watch on:MBC Masr, Shahid A socially infused comedy highlighting generational and economic tensions. El Nos 2 Starring:Ahmed Amin, Asmaa Abu El-Yazid Written by:Sherif Abdel Fattah, Abdel Rahman Gawish, Wagih Sabry Directed by:Hossam Ali Watch on:ON, Yango Play The sequel to last year’s successful comedy, expanding its satirical social lens. El Maitre Samir Starring:Karim Mahmoud Abdelaziz, Nahed El-Seba’i Written by:Mamdouh Metwally Directed by:Khaled Marei Watch on:MBC Masr, Shahid A courtroom-based social comedy revolving around a lawyer navigating divorce and professional setbacks. El Set Monaliza Starring:Mai Omar, Sawsan Badr Written by:Mohamed Said Basheer Directed by:Mohamed Ali Watch on:MBC Masr, Shahid A contemporary social story led by one of the season’s prominent female stars. Bibo Starring:Ahmed Bahr (Kozbara), Sayed Ragab Written by:Tamer Mohsen Directed by:Ahmed Shafik Watch on:ON, Al-Hayat, CBC, WATCH IT A social comedy revolving around the journey of a young man as he tries to adapt to life-changing circumstances. Noon El-Neswa Starring:Mai Kassab, Ahmed Al-Rafei Written by:Mohamed Al-Hanawi Directed by:Ibrahim Fakhr Watch on:MBC Masr, Shahid A female-centric drama tackling social realities. Ein Sehreya Starring:Essam Omar, Basem Samra Written by:Hesham Helal Directed by:Sadeer Masoud Watch on:ON, Yango Play A tightly woven thriller about a simple young man who takes on a risky journey to expose a dangerous mafia network. El Masyada Starring:Hanan Metawea, Khaled Selim Written by:Yehia Hamza Directed by:Mostafa Abu Seif Watch on:Al-Nahar, Rotana Drama A thriller about a skilled hacker who gets entangled in a planned scam turning her life upside down. Kolohom Beyhebo Moody Starring:Yasser Galal, Aiten Amer Written by:Ayman Salama Directed by:Ahmed Shafik Watch on:ON, Abu Dhabi, WATCH IT A light comedy chronicling the daily complications of a wealthy but misunderstood protagonist. Esaal Rouhak Starring:Yasmine Raeis, Ahmed Fahmi Written by:Mohamed El-Henawi Directed by:Osama Araby Watch on:Al-Nahar A psychological and social thriller about an investigator who searches for the criminal behind the death of a famous actress. Manna’a Starring:Hend Sabry, Khaled Selim Written by:Amr El-Daly Directed by:Hussein El-Monbawy Watch on:DMC, Yango Play A thriller about a survival story of a mother that turns into a dangerous rise in the drug world. Etnen Gherna Starring:Asser Yassin, Dina El-Sherbiny Written by:Rana Abu El-Reesh Directed by:Khaled El-Halfawy Watch on:ON, WATCH IT A romance-driven story that brings together a teacher and a famous actress despite hardships. Baba Wa Mama Geran Starring:Ahmed Dawood, Mirna Gamil Written by:Walaa El-Sharif Directed by:Mahmoud Karim Watch on:MBC Masr, Shahid A social story of a couple who gets a divorce, but fate makes them neighbours. Had Aqsa Starring:Rogina, Khaled Kamal Written by:Hesham Helal Directed by:Maya Ashraf Zaki Watch on:Al-Hayat, WATCH IT A social story about a woman marked by sharp internal contradictions and emotional turbulence. Tawabea Starring:Riham Haggag, Asmaa Abu El-Yazid Written by:Mohamed Nayer Directed by:Yehia Ismail Watch on:Al-Hayat, CBC, WATCH IT A suspense-driven drama led by one of Ramadan’s established female leads. Ab Wa Laken Starring:Mohamed Farag, Hagar Ahmed Written by:Yasmine Ahmed Kamel, Maryan Hany Directed by:Yasmine Ahmed Kamel Watch on:DMC, WATCH IT A social story that follows a father and the facets of his life after going through a painful family crisis. Al-Lawn Al-Azraq Starring:Joumana Murad, Ahmed Rizk Written by:Mariam Naoum Directed by:Saad Hendawy Watch on:CBC, Al-Hayat, WATCH IT A psychological-social drama exploring identity and trauma. Heya Kemya?! Starring:Diab, Mostafa Gharib Written by:Mohab Tarek Directed by:Islam Khairy Watch on:MBC Masr, Shahid A comedy about a simple man whose stable life detonates as his mysterious brother appears at their father’s funeral for the first time. Haq Dayea Starring:Ahmed Salah Hosni, Nesreen Amin, Lucy, Nidal El-Shafie Written by:Hussein Mustafa Maharem Directed by:Mohamed Abdelkhaleq Watch on:National Media Authority channels Atr Soghantoot Starring:Mohamed Ragab, Ahmed Badr Written by:Mohamed Samir Mabrouk Directed by:Hany Hamdy Watch on:Al-Nahar A character-driven social narrative about a brilliant journalist who digs into the past to uncover his own dark roots. Al Souq Al Hurra Starring:Mohamed Tharwat, Hossam Dagher, Mohamed Radwan Written by:Hesham Yehya Directed by:Shady Aly Watch on:Al-Nahar The comedy series explores differences between travellers and staff in an international airport’s duty-free zone. Ramadan 2026 confirms the continued transformation of Egypt’s television landscape. Established franchises coexist with bold new experiments, veteran actors compete alongside emerging stars, and female-led narratives occupy a larger share of prime-time slots than in previous years. With 39 productions spanning major networks and digital platforms, the Ramadan drama marathon remains the Arab world’s most influential television battleground, and one of its most closely watched cultural events.
